获取通过chrome扩展程序下载的文件的绝对路径

Getting the absolute path of file downloaded through a chrome extension

本文关键字:文件 路径 程序下载 chrome 扩展 获取      更新时间:2023-09-26

我正在开发一个从网页下载特定文件的chrome扩展程序。我有一个弹出窗口.html通过它我可以输入要下载的文件的名称以及单击时的链接"历史记录",我想打开一个新页面,其中包含指向以前下载的文件的链接(下载历史记录(。

我可以下载文件,但无法弄清楚如何显示下载历史记录。如果我能获得文件下载的绝对路径,我可以将其作为链接放在新页面中。当我们单击该位置时,本地浏览器将完成其余的工作(显示下载路径中存在的文件(。任何帮助将不胜感激。

根据chrome.downloads.DownloadItem,您可以使用

chrome.downloads.DownloadItem.filename

获取绝对本地路径。